M695 USP is a 1995 Kawasaki ZX6 in Green with a 599c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.5%.
Across all 1995 Kawasaki ZX6 models, the average MOT pass rate is 80.5% with a typical mileage of 29,487 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Kawasaki ZX6 fails its MOT is shock absorber seal failed and leaking oil, accounting for 39 recorded failures. If you're considering buying M695 USP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kawasaki ZX6 typ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 31 years old, this Kawasaki ZX6 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
